Title :
Efficient Linear Solvers for Mortar Finite-Element Method

Abstract :
Efficient linear solvers for mortar finite-element method are studied. An analysis of a brushless DC motor shows that proposed preconditioners improve the convergence to the solutions of linear systems with and without Lagrange multipliers
